Rebecca Avenue Southeast - streets of Hubbard (Ohio).
Explore "Rebecca Avenue Southeast" on the map of Hubbard in street view mode
Click on the buttons below to display the map of Rebecca Avenue Southeast, Hubbard, United States
Search street by name:
Tags:
Rebecca Avenue Southeast on the map of Hubbard,
Hubbard satellite view, Hubbard street view.